I have a macbook pro. my wifi disconnects automatically when I stop using it. How can I get it to stay connected?

WiFi is turned off and disconnects during Sleep mode. It turns back on and reconnects when you wake it up. You could configure it not to Sleep, but then your time on battery will be greatly reduced. The screen backlight, Keyboard lighting, WiFi radios, are turned off during Sleep mode by default to conserve battery power.
